Bompani Gasket Leakage / High Humidity Condensation

Condensation or moisture forming on the outside of the refrigerator cabinet or around door seals

Possible Causes

Damaged or dirty door gaskets,Doors opened frequently in humid environment,Anti-condensation heater not operating (if equipped),Poor ventilation around cabinet

How to Fix / Troubleshooting

Safety: No internal electrical work is typically needed, but unplug the unit if removing panels.

Steps to reduce condensation:

  • 1. Clean gaskets: Wipe door seals with warm soapy water to remove grease and dirt that prevent proper sealing.
  • 2. Check for gaps: Close the door on a sheet of paper and pull it out. If it slides easily, the seal is weak in that area. Adjust hinges or replace gasket.
  • 3. Improve ventilation: Ensure adequate space around the fridge for air circulation.
  • 4. Limit door openings: In very humid climates, reduce the frequency and duration of door openings.
  • 5. Heater check (if applicable): Some models have anti-condensation heaters. If condensation is severe around the door frame, a technician may need to test the heater circuit.

Note: Light condensation can be normal in humid conditions, but persistent water droplets indicate a sealing issue.
